在遍历数组的时候,添加点击事件,但是在event事件中获取不到index,这时候需要在遍历的元素上加这句话data-index='{{index}}'
// 完整的例子
<view class='category-item {{nowIndex == index ? "actived-item" : ""}}'
wx:for="{{categoryList}}" wx:key="{{index}}" data-index='{{index}}'
bindtap='hideCategory'>{{item}}</view>
</view>
// 方法hideCategory
hideCategory(event) {
// 通过event.currentTarget.dataset.index可以获取下标
consol.log(event.currentTarget.dataset.index)
}